    —————————HOW TO GET A FREE IBM BLOCKCHAIN SERVICE————————-
    1. Create a free IBM Cloud account here:
    2. Log in to your IBM Cloud account
    3. Once you see your IBM Cloud dashboard, click on “Upgrade Account” in the top-right corner under your Account name.
    4. Enter Credit Card info, and click submit.
    5. This will give you $200 in free IBM Cloud account credit, to use in 30 days.
    6. At the top of your IBM Cloud account dashboard, search for “Kubernetes” and click on “Kubernetes Cluster”, and then click “Create”.
    7. When it asks to select a plan, choose the “Free” plan and then click “Create Cluster”.
    8. Wait for 20 minutes as your cluster is deploying.
    9. After your cluster is deployed, at the top of your IBM Cloud account dashboard, search for “Blockchain”. And then click on “Blockchain Platform” and then select the “standard” pricing plan, and click “Create”.
    10. From your IBM Cloud dashboard, click on your IBM Blockchain Platform service. From there, when it asks you to deploy to a cluster, choose your free cluster! Once your deployment is finished you can now access your IBM Blockchain platform account!
